Excitement builds with plinko and captivating prize potential in this classic arcade challenge
The captivating simplicity of a game called plinko has made it a staple in arcades and prize-based events for decades. The core concept is undeniably alluring: drop a disc, watch it cascade down a board studded with pegs, and hope it lands in one of the high-value slots at the bottom. It’s a game of chance, yes, but the visual spectacle and the potential for a significant payout generate a unique level of excitement, drawing people in time and time again. The unpredictable nature of the descent, dictated by countless tiny deflections, is what truly makes the experience thrilling.
Beyond its entertainment value, the mechanics of this game offer a fascinating study in probability and risk assessment. While each drop is governed by randomness, certain strategies and observations can influence a player’s approach. Understanding the board's layout, the spacing of the pegs, and even the subtle variations in disc weight can all play a role in influencing the outcome, albeit marginally. The inherent tension between luck and potential strategy makes this more than just a simple diversion; it’s a compelling illustration of how chance operates in a controlled environment.
Understanding the Board and its Mechanics
The standard plinko board features a vertical playing surface populated with rows of pegs. Players release a disc from the top, and as it falls, it bounces off these pegs, altering its trajectory. This chaotic descent is the heart of the game, as each bounce is essentially a random event. The pegs aren’t uniformly spaced, and this intentional variation is crucial to the gameplay. Closer spacing leads to more frequent deflections, making the path more unpredictable. Wider gaps allow for larger swings in direction, increasing the potential for a disc to land in higher-value slots, but also increasing the risk of falling into lower-value ones. The arrangement is carefully calibrated to create a balance between predictability and surprise, maximizing player engagement.
The Role of Peg Placement in Outcome
The strategic placement of the pegs informs the probabilistic distribution of potential outcomes. A board with more pegs generally increases the overall randomness, while a board with fewer, more strategically placed pegs can create subtle biases towards certain winning slots. Manufacturers often experiment with different peg configurations to fine-tune the game's payout rate and maintain player interest. Consider the implications of a tightly packed cluster of pegs versus a sparse arrangement – the former creates a more diffused outcome, while the latter allows for more directed movement. This careful design is what distinguishes a well-crafted plinko board from a purely random setup.

The Psychology of Plinko Play
The appeal of this game extends beyond the simple thrill of winning. There’s a strong psychological component at play, rooted in our innate fascination with randomness and the anticipation of reward. The visual element of watching the disc descend is hypnotic, creating a sense of suspense and excitement. Each bounce feels like a mini-event, building anticipation as the disc nears the bottom. This creates a feedback loop, encouraging players to try again and again, hoping for a favorable outcome. The game taps into our desire for control, even though control is largely illusory. We project our hopes and strategies onto the disc's journey, even knowing that it's ultimately governed by chance.
The Dopamine Rush and Continued Engagement
Each bounce of the disc triggers a small release of dopamine in the brain, a neurotransmitter associated with pleasure and reward. This dopamine rush reinforces the behavior of playing the game, creating a cycle of anticipation and gratification. Even a small win can trigger a significant dopamine release, further solidifying the association between the game and positive feelings. This is why plinko can be so addictive; it’s not just about the potential for a large payout, but the consistent stream of small rewards that keep players engaged. The game cleverly exploits the brain's reward system, turning a simple act of dropping a disc into a compelling and surprisingly addictive experience.

The Evolution of Plinko and its Modern Adaptations
Originally popularized by the Price is Right television game show, the basic concept of plinko has remained remarkably consistent over the decades. However, modern adaptations have introduced innovative twists and features. Digital versions of the game now offer virtual prizes, enhanced graphics, and interactive elements. Some online casinos have even incorporated plinko-style games into their portfolios, offering players the chance to win real money. These adaptations often include features such as adjustable peg configurations, bonus rounds, and progressive jackpots, adding new layers of complexity and excitement to the classic gameplay. The enduring appeal of the original concept, combined with the flexibility of digital technology, has ensured that plinko remains a popular form of entertainment.
Beyond Entertainment: Plinko as a Model for Randomness
The mechanisms inherent in the design of a plinko game have garnered interest beyond the realm of casual entertainment. Researchers studying chaotic systems and probability models have used the game as a simplified example to illustrate complex phenomena. The seemingly random path of the disc, while influenced by initial conditions and board layout, ultimately results in an unpredictable outcome. This aligns with the principles of chaos theory, demonstrating how small changes can lead to dramatically different results. The visual representation of these processes in a plinko board makes it an accessible and engaging tool for educational purposes, illustrating the concepts of probability, randomness, and the limitations of prediction. The game’s simplicity belies its ability to encapsulate these fundamental scientific principles.
Furthermore, the plinko model can be applied to understand various real-world scenarios, such as particle diffusion, financial markets, and even the spread of information. By analyzing the pathways and probabilities within the game, researchers can gain insights into the underlying dynamics of these complex systems. The enduring legacy of plinko extends far beyond its entertainment value, serving as a valuable tool for scientific exploration and understanding.
